Contemporary house in an idyllic setting with planning to re-model & extend

Description

Robin’s Green is a superb contemporary house set within over half an acre of wonderful gardens, and spectacular countryside views. Robin's Green also comes with full planning permission to extend the existing home, providing a unique opportunity to further enhance the property.

Built in 2021, the building has attractive Siberian larch cladded elevations and a Catnic SSR2 metal standing seam roof. Internally the accommodation flows exceptionally well, with well-proportioned rooms and has been designed to create light filled open planned living. The impressive double-aspect kitchen/sitting/dining room is a standout feature, with glazed French and sliding doors opening to the gardens allowing natural light to fill the property. The kitchen comprises ample storage and integrated appliances. Robin’s Green offers three charming bedrooms and a stylish family bathroom, completing the well-balanced layout.

Robins Green is set back from the road and is approached over a shingle drive. The garden is predominantly laid to lawn with a terrace, perfect for alfresco dining and surrounded by mature trees creating privacy and seclusion.

Approved Planning
Robin's Green also benefits from approved planning permission for a substantial contemporary extension, which includes a principal bedroom suite, garage, and a staircase leading to a rooftop terrace. In addition, our clients have prepared further plans (not yet approved) to redevelop the site into a larger single dwelling. For more information, please contact the agents.

Location

Robin's Green is situated in a tucked away position with far reaching rural views on the edge of the small hamlet of Burgh. There are extensive country walks from the property including a footpath to the renowned Turk's Head country pub in nearby village Hasketon.

The neighbouring village of Grundisburgh, offers a good range of shops, public house and other amenities. Burgh is set to the north west of the appealing market town of Woodbridge (3 miles) one of the most sought-after towns in Suffolk which offers better than average shopping, educational and recreational facilities. Ipswich (6 miles), the county town, has a direct train service to London’s Liverpool Street station.
